Since the late 1960s, the BnL has built up a unique collection of more than 6,000 works, including prints, illustrated books and artists’ books. These remarkable pieces, which share a common history and printing techniques, offer insights into the artistic and visual development of Luxembourg, while reflecting major aesthetic movements of the 20th century. A valuable resource for anyone interested in exploring the country’s rich visual and cultural heritage.
This workshop is open to all, regardless of experience. It will be presented by Stefanie Zutter, Head of the Iconography Collection at the BnL. The event takes place as part of the Mois des Archives.
